The study will be initially conducted at the University of Michigan and will involve 30 patients.

PD, a severe movement disorder, currently affects an estimated 1.5 million Americans, and DLB, one of the most common types of dementia, affects approximately 800,000 Americans. Both diseases result in losses of dopaminergic neurons in the brain. By binding to the VMAT2 transporter, Avid's 18F-AV-133 compound can image neuronal loss in the brain, making it a potentially effective biomarker for earlier detection and diagnosis of these diseases. Avid's 18F-AV-133 compound may also be useful for improved management of Alzheimer's Disease (AD) because up to 25% of AD patients also have a component of PD or DLB. The goal of this initial trial is to determine whether 18F-AV-133 PET imaging can detect losses in nigrostriatal neurons in the brains of patients with AD, PD and DLB. Patients with overlapping symptoms and disease pathology are often misdiagnosed today.

About Parkinson's Disease (PD)

Approximately 1% of the US population over 65 has PD (1.5 million people). PD is diagnosed by clinical criteria which can be inaccurate early in the disease course when many different movement disorders cause similar symptoms. For example, essential tremor (which affects 5 - 10 million Americans) can sometimes be confused with early PD, however therapy and prognosis of these two diseases are dramatically different. The definitive diagnosis of PD currently requires verification of degeneration of dopaminergic neurons in the brain at autopsy.
